## Retry Tuning

When Hollowgate fails to deliver a webhook, it retries with exponential backoff and a bit of jitter so customer endpoints aren't hammered in sync. Support folks: if a customer says events "arrive late," it's usually just backoff doing its job after a flaky endpoint recovers. Deliveries are abandoned only after the final attempt. The schedule is driven by these constants.

tuning constants:
RATE_LIMITS = {
    "zorael": 10,
    "oliix": 1,
    "holix": 2,
    "quenix": 10,
}

Subject: Docslint cut-over summary

Hi on-call — the migration from the legacy Proseguard linter to Docslint finished at 14:00 today. All repositories under the Kestrel documentation group now run the new ruleset on every merge request; the old webhook was disabled and will be deleted next week. False-positive rates during the pilot stayed under one percent, but watch for timeouts on the larger handbook repos overnight. If the linter misbehaves, restart the worker service first. It starts with the configuration values shown below.

service settings:
[druix]
host = druix.sivrelgrid.example
user = druix_svc
database = druix_prod

**Ticket: Signature check failing on cold starts**

For the weekly sync: the Moorhaven serverless handlers fail signature verification on cold start roughly 1 in 20 invocations. Looks like the warm pool caches the verifier but cold instances fetch a stale manifest. Workaround is a forced pre-warm before deploys. To reproduce locally, verify the bundle against the current signing key, included below.

rollout seal: bky9_2369ZXVnu